Japanese actress Ito Sairi, 30, has announced her marriage to renowned playwright Horai Ryuta, 48, during her radio programme "Ito Sairi’s Saireek Channel".
The couple, who began dating in 2022, registered their marriage at the end of last year, according to her agency. Ito confirmed that she is not pregnant.
Reflecting on their relationship, Ito Sairi shared that she admired Horai’s work long before meeting him.
Their first professional collaboration occurred in 2021, during a stage play where Horai served as the writer and director.
A dinner meeting with her manager and agency head became the turning point, leading to a closer bond.
Sairi Ito, who debuted as a child actress in 2003, gained fame through hit dramas like The Queen's Classroom and Legal High.
Most recently, she starred in NHK's morning drama Madam Judge and hosted the 2024 NHK Red and White Song Contest.
Fans and co-stars, including actress Sakai Koharu, have showered the couple with congratulations.
Sakai, who collaborated with Ito on Madam Judge, appeared on the radio show to offer tearful blessings.
